ADMA BioPharmaceuticals, Inc. is a biopharmaceutical company focused on developing and commercializing innovative therapies for patients with rare and orphan diseases. The company's lead product, BIVIGAM, is an intravenous immunoglobulin (IVIG) designed for the treatment of primary immunodeficiency disease (PIDD). Financial Performance and Recent Developments

In the latest quarterly earnings report, ADMA reported revenue of $23.4 million, representing a 25% increase year-over-year. The company's net loss narrowed to $5.6 million, or $0.05 per share, compared to a net loss of $7.1 million, or $0.07 per share, in the same period last year. These results were largely driven by the continued growth of BIVIGAM sales and the company's efforts to expand its product offerings.

Financial MetricQ2 2022Q2 2023
Revenue$18.7 million$23.4 million
Net Loss$7.1 million$5.6 million
Gross Margin63%67%
